  • Title: Lieutenant Colonel Borkowski collection
    Date (inclusive): 1939-1945
    Collection Number: 47016
    Contributing Institution: Hoover Institution Library and Archives
    Language of Material: Polish
    Physical Description: 2 manuscript boxes (0.8 Linear Feet)
    Abstract: Correspondence, memoranda, reports, government documents, bulletins, speeches and writings, and maps relating to Polish-Soviet relations, Polish military personnel and civilians deported to the Soviet Union, conditions in Poland during the German and Soviet occupations in World War II, and Polish military operations under French and British command.

    Scope and Content of Collection

    Correspondence, memoranda, reports, government documents, bulletins, speeches and writings, and maps relating to Polish-Soviet relations, Polish military personnel and civilians deported to the Soviet Union, and conditions in Poland during the German and Soviet occupations in World War II. Includes circulars and instructions from the Polish Army Headquarters and Émigré Ministry of Defense in London to the military personnel of the Polish units fighting under Allied Command.
